Snap Shot A 31-year-old woman comes to your office with complaints of ear pain that is aggravated with chewing. On exam, you note a "knocking" sound when the jaw is opened. Introduction A condition characterized by functional jaw pain without a clear etiology Risk factors include nocturnal bruxism (teeth grinding) trauma intubation psychiatric conditions Presentation Symptoms jaw pain worsening with jaw use (e.g. chewing) pain referred to ear headache neck pain joint clicking or locking Physical exam reduced inraincisor opening joint clicking or locking Evaluation Imaging (e.g. CT) may be used but not commonly indicated Treatment Conservative nighttime bite guard dental spliting to reduce bruxism jaw stretching avoidance of gum warm compresses Pharmacologic NSAIDs muscle relaxants
